Here's how the dash lights work. I'll have to look up the colors and see if 65 is different

First the TAIL light circuit has to have power, IE a good fuse and good power. CHECK this by simply turning on your tail / park lights

next turn your dash dimmer to the left to get 'bright' dash lamps

Now take a test lamp or meter and check BOTH sides of the "inst" fuse which is normally the small fuse at one end of the fuse panel.

Power comes FROM the tail fuse TO the light switch, and supplies the dash light part of the switch and dimmer. Power comes OUT of the dimmer control and goes TO the inst fuse in the panel. From there, dash lamp power goes out on ORANGE wiring

Just checked the shop manual. Yes the wire coming FROM the light switch dimmer TO the fuse panel is TAN. Then, the dash lights are distributed OUT of the inst fuse on ORANGE wiring
